Understanding Milling Machine Bellows


Milling machine bellows are flexible enclosures that cover the moving parts of a milling machine, such as the spindle and table. They are designed to protect these components from debris, coolant, and other contaminants that could lead to wear and tear or malfunction. The bellows are typically made from materials like PVC, rubber, or silicone, allowing them to withstand various environmental conditions while providing the necessary flexibility for mechanical movement.


The primary purpose of milling machine bellows is to prevent dust, chips, and other harmful particles from entering sensitive areas of the machine. By keeping these contaminants at bay, bellows help maintain the precision and longevity of the machine. Without effective protection, abrasive materials can lead to premature wear of gears, bearings, and other internal components, ultimately impacting the quality of the machined parts and the reliability of the equipment.

Selecting the Right Bellows


When choosing milling machine bellows, manufacturers must consider several factors to ensure optimal performance


- Material The choice of material depends on the machining environment and the types of chips or coolant that the machine will encounter. For example, rubber bellows are ideal for environments with heavy grease, while PVC may be suitable for lighter duties.


- Size and Shape Proper sizing is crucial for effective protection. Bellows should fit snugly around moving parts without hindering motion. Additionally, the design should accommodate the range of movement of the machine.


- Durability Manufacturers should choose bellows built to withstand the specific conditions of their machining processes. This includes resistance to heat, chemicals, and abrasions.
